#c6274d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c6274d is composed of 77.6% red, 15.3%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.3% magenta, 61.1%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 345.7 degrees, a saturation of 67.1% and a lightness of 46.5%. #c6274d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4e9a with #8d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#c6274d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c6274d has RGB values of R:198, G:39,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.61,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12986189.
